I've used my Talus 36 pack now about 40 to 50 times per year over the last six years in just about every condition imaginable and really like it.  

For about 7 months of the year I'm taking lots of winter gear so it's important that I can lash on skis, snowshoes and crampons and still maintain a balanced load. This pack has a great waistband and adjustment straps so you don't feel the weight like you do with a lot of other packs this size.  I also like the two large outer pockets for storing food, hats and gloves for easy access as well as the top sunglass pocket which I use for my GPS.  

The only drawback I've found is that it's not as waterproof as I would have liked for the weather here in the NW. I know I could us a pack cover but they are hard to use with bulky gear strapped on the outside.
